Output ebf71d75e80f606c5913a7b53a85e4403d76af67623eadc50c6ecd653b3738b0:0

value
175000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b922c5559534884bf4fc99e72f78c8e327bbc0e OP_EQUAL
address
3PAbpuz1NmPe4cYGXgm89mJc8FhXfyGqC6
transaction
ebf71d75e80f606c5913a7b53a85e4403d76af67623eadc50c6ecd653b3738b0
confirmations
253691
spent
true